Вариант 1.
1. Для передачи по каналу связи сообщения, состоящего только из букв А, Б, В, Г, решили использовать неравномерный по длине код: A=01, Б=1, В=001. Как нужно закодировать букву Г, чтобы длина кода была минимальной и допускалось однозначное разбиение кодированного сообщения на буквы?
1) 0001
2) 000
3) 11
4) 101
2. Сколько единиц в двоичной записи числа 67?
3. Решите уравнение 608 + x = 2005. Ответ запишите в шестеричной системе счисления.
4. При регистрации в компьютерной системе каждому пользователю выдаётся пароль, состоящий из 15 символов и содержащий только символы из 12-символьного набора: А, В, C, D, Е, F, G, H, К, L, M, N. В базе данных для хранения сведений о каждом пользователе отведено одинаковое и минимально возможное целое число байт. При этом используют посимвольное кодирование паролей, все символы кодируют одинаковыми минимально возможным количеством бит. Кроме собственно пароля, для каждого пользователя в системе хранятся дополнительные сведения, для чего отведено 12 байт на одного пользователя. Определите объём памяти (в байтах), необходимый для хранения сведений о 50 пользователях. В ответе запишите только целое число – количество байт.
5. Определите значение переменной a после исполнения данного алгоритма.
a = 8;
b = 6+3*a;
a= b/3*a;
Вариант 2.
1. Для передачи по каналу связи сообщения, состоящего только из букв А, Б, В, Г, решили использовать неравномерный по длине код: A=0, Б=100, В=110. Как нужно закодировать букву Г, чтобы длина кода была минимальной и допускалось однозначное разбиение кодированного сообщения на буквы?
1) 101
2) 10
3) 11
4) 01
2. Сколько единиц в двоичной записи числа 135?
3. Решите уравнение 1005 + x = 2004. Ответ запишите в семеричной системе счисления.
4. При регистрации в компьютерной системе каждому пользователю выдаётся пароль, состоящий из 10 символов и содержащий только символы из 26-символьного латинского алфавита. В базе данных для хранения сведений о каждом пользователе отведено одинаковое и минимально возможное целое число байт. При этом используют посимвольное кодирование паролей, все символы кодируют одинаковым и минимально возможным количеством бит. Кроме собственно пароля, для каждого пользователя в системе хранятся дополнительные сведения, для чего отведено 6 байт на одного пользователя. Определите объём памяти (в байтах), необходимый для хранения сведений о 30 пользователях.
5. Определите значение переменной a после исполнения данного алгоритма.
a = 16;
b = 12 – a / 4;
a = a + b * 3;
Вариант 3
1. Для передачи по каналу связи сообщения, состоящего только из букв А, Б, В, Г, решили использовать неравномерный по длине код: A=00, Б=11, В=100. Как нужно закодировать букву Г, чтобы длина кода была минимальной и допускалось однозначное разбиение кодированного сообщения на буквы?
1) 010
2) 0
3) 01
4) 011
2. Сколько значащих нулей в двоичной записи числа 148?
3. Решите уравнение 608 + x = 609. Ответ запишите в шестеричной системе счисления.
4. При регистрации в компьютерной системе каждому пользователю выдаётся пароль, состоящий из 7 символов и содержащий только символы из 10-символьного набора: А, В, C, D, Е, F, G, H, К, L. В базе данных для хранения сведений о каждом пользователе отведено одинаковое и минимально возможное целое число байт. При этом используют посимвольное кодирование паролей, все символы кодируют одинаковым и минимально возможным количеством бит. Кроме собственно пароля, для каждого пользователя в системе хранятся дополнительные сведения, для чего отведено 16 байт на одного пользователя. Определите объём памяти (в байтах), необходимый для хранения сведений о 20 пользователях.
5. Определите значение переменной a после исполнения данного алгоритма.
a= 6;
a= (a + 3) – a – a;
b= 21 + a * a;
c= b / (–a) + 5;
Вариант 4
1. Для передачи по каналу связи сообщения, состоящего только из букв А, Б, В, Г, решили использовать неравномерный по длине код: A=1, Б=000, В=001. Как нужно закодировать букву Г, чтобы длина кода была минимальной и допускалось однозначное разбиение кодированного сообщения на буквы?
1) 00
2) 01
3) 11
4) 010
2. Сколько значащих нулей в двоичной записи числа 234?
3. Решите уравнение 1007 + x = 2145. Ответ запишите в шестеричной системе счисления.
4. При регистрации в компьютерной системе каждому пользователю выдаётся пароль, состоящий из 12 символов и содержащий только символы из 5-символьного набора: А, В, C, D, Е. В базе данных для хранения сведений о каждом пользователе отведено одинаковое и минимально возможное целое число байт. При этом используют посимвольное кодирование паролей, все символы кодируют одинаковым и минимально возможным количеством бит. Кроме собственно пароля, для каждого пользователя в системе хранятся дополнительные сведения, для чего отведено 11 байт на одного пользователя. Определите объём памяти (в байтах), необходимый для хранения сведений о 40 пользователях.
5. Определите значение переменной a после исполнения данного алгоритма.
a= –3;
a= –a – a;
b= a + 2;
a= –b + a * b;